Transaction df58ae36b06f34d3d1b354c6f9dea5b4eec9642fba94db9c040c2052e029d16a
1 Input
1 Output
-
df58ae36b06f34d3d1b354c6f9dea5b4eec9642fba94db9c040c2052e029d16a:0
- value
- 537636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85121fb6a6d97fc766cc4d319c7617766d142c8e OP_EQUAL
- address
- 3DpdWKteQ8g8qgua4rWR4EX6rTc274FJba